Security readout for executives and security teams
This CVE describes a Qualcomm Android kernel-side weakness where untrusted values from firmware could be used to size memory buffers incorrectly. In affected CAF-based Qualcomm Android releases, that can cause integer overflow and then buffer overflow. The public record does not provide severity scoring or confirmed exploitation evidence. Exposure is most likely in Android devices or downstream firmware builds using Qualcomm CAF Linux kernel code for the listed Qualcomm platforms. Practical exposure depends on the OEM device kernel, patch level, and whether the vulnerable WLAN/firmware statistics path is present. Treat this as a targeted mobile and embedded device patch verification issue. It is not confirmed as exploited in the provided sources, but memory corruption in vendor kernel code can carry high operational risk on unmanaged or unsupported Qualcomm Android fleets. Mitigation focus: Identify Qualcomm Android devices and firmware builds based on CAF Linux kernel code.; Check OEM and Qualcomm guidance for updates addressing the February 2018 Android bulletin.; Prioritize supported device firmware and kernel security updates..
